Cold-all-year conditions make moisture management as critical as raw warmth, because trapped sweat conducts heat away fast once you slow down. Wool and high-loft fibres keep insulating when damp thanks to wool's high moisture regain, so a wicking base layer beneath a breathable, wind-resistant outer keeps perspiration moving outward instead of freezing in place.

Denim is matte (lustre 0.10 on a 0–1 scale, basis = convention) — it diffuses light evenly, so a colour reads close to its true hue and value with little variation across the folds. On a dark colour like Black (value 0.00 of 1), that even diffusion is what keeps it reading as a genuine deep tone rather than patchy.
